📈 What is Glycogen Cycling?

Glycogen Cycling = planned shifts between high-carb and low-carb days to fuel workouts, spike metabolism, and burn more fat.


Think of it like this:

✅ High-carb days = refill muscle glycogen for energy and performance.


✅ Low-carb days = force body to burn stored fat instead of carbs.


Done right? You train your body to burn fat efficiently while keeping your workouts strong.

🍽️ How to Try Glycogen Cycling.

Step 1: Pick Your Goal.

💪 Build Muscle: 2-3 high-carb days weekly.

💨 Lose Fat: 4-5 low-carb days, 1-2 high-carb days.


Step 2: Structure Your Week.

Day Carb Level Activity Type.

Monday Low Rest / Light Cardio.

Tuesday Low HIIT / Weights.

Wednesday High Heavy Strength.

Thursday Low Rest / Yoga.

Friday Low Cardio / Circuits.

Saturday High Full Body / Power.

Sunday Low Stretch / Walk.


Step 3: Choose Your Carbs Wisely.

High-Carb Days: oats, rice, sweet potatoes, fruits


Low-Carb Days: leafy greens, zucchini, cauliflower, nuts


⚠️ Who Should Avoid Glycogen Cycling?.

❌ Diabetics (unless supervised) ❌ People with eating disorders ❌ Beginners without basic calorie knowledge


Always consult a nutritionist or coach first.
